Sullivan University operating out of Louisville announced Monday night that it would be setting up shop in Mayfield.

The announcement came during the Monday meeting of the Graves County Fiscal Court, and Graves County Judge-Executive Jesse Perry said it was exciting news for Mayfield and Graves County.

“Their home is in Louisville and we have had several conversations over the last two or three years, and so many trips with representatives coming to Mayfield and look at different sites,” Perry said.

According to a press release from the university presented at the meeting, the university provides education programs and work skills training and wishes to set up a learning center in Mayfield. The center is set to be located on Paris Road and is set to open in early 2019.

David Keene, vice president of community partnerships was present during the Monday meeting to talk to the court and the community about the university’s plans in Graves County.
